Survey and documentation of collapsed bridges in the region’s districts

As part of our ongoing commitment to restoring vital infrastructure in Gedo, the Committee for the Reconstruction of Bridges has successfully conducted a detailed survey and documentation of multiple collapsed bridges in the Baardheere and Buurdhuubo districts.

Led by our Vice Chairman, Mr. Waadi, alongside a team of qualified engineers, the mission involved on-site visits to each affected location. The team meticulously recorded technical findings and documented the extent of the damage. Their assessments are a critical step toward developing accurate reconstruction plans.

In addition to technical evaluations, the team held consultative meetings with local communities and district authorities. These interactions provided deeper insights into the historical background of the bridge failures, their impact on local livelihoods, and the communities’ most urgent needs.

The documented bridges—more than two in total—represent key lifelines for transport, trade, and humanitarian access. Their reconstruction will directly contribute to improving mobility and boosting economic activity in the region.
